Microl wind power refers to small-scale wind energy systems designed for localized electricity generation, typically with capacities ranging from a few hundred watts to 50 kilowatts, suitable for residential, agricultural, or small commercial applications. These systems often consist of compact turbines mounted on rooftops, poles, or standalone structures, converting kinetic wind energy into usable electricity either for direct consumption or grid integration. Unlike utility-scale wind farms, microl wind power emphasizes decentralized energy production, reducing transmission losses and enhancing energy independence. Key components include lightweight rotors, efficient generators, and power inverters, with some systems incorporating battery storage for intermittent wind conditions. The technology is particularly viable in rural or off-grid areas with consistent wind speeds, complementing solar power in hybrid renewable setups. Advances in materials and blade design have improved efficiency and reduced noise, broadening adoption potential. However, performance remains highly dependent on site-specific wind patterns, requiring careful feasibility assessments prior to installation. Regulatory frameworks and subsidies in some regions further influence market dynamics, positioning microl wind as a niche but growing segment within the broader renewable energy sector.
